How to Find Out Whose Phone Number This Is Without an Account

1. Use Free Reverse Phone Lookup Websites

There are several websites that allow free phone number lookups without requiring you to sign up. While they may not provide detailed personal information, they can give you basic info like the phone carrier, location, or whether the number is associated with spam or scams.

Some reliable no-account-needed reverse phone lookup websites include:

  • TrueCaller (website version): TrueCaller’s website allows you to search numbers without an account, though the mobile app requires login.

  • SpyDialer: A free service that pulls from public data like phone directories and social media.

  • FreeCarrierLookup: Offers free identification of the carrier and phone type.

  • WhoCallsMe: A community-driven site where users report spam or unknown numbers.

These tools are best for basic identification and checking if a number has been reported as spam.

2. Google the Number

A simple Google search can sometimes give you a wealth of information. Enter the full phone number, including area code, into Google and see what comes up. Look for:

  • Business listings

  • Social media profiles

  • Publicly posted contact details

  • Forum posts about spam or scams

Google’s search results can reveal whether the number belongs to a company, individual, or scammer.

3. Use Social Media Platforms

Many people link their phone numbers to their social media accounts such as Facebook, Instagram, or LinkedIn. Here’s how to check:

  • Search the phone number in the search bar of Facebook or Instagram.

  • Sometimes the profile linked to the number will appear if the user hasn’t restricted phone number visibility.

  • LinkedIn might show business numbers linked to professional profiles.

No account needed in many cases if you simply search the number directly via these platforms’ public search features.

5. Look for Local Phone Directories

If the number is a landline or business number, it might be listed in online local directories such as:

  • Whitepages (some info free without accounts)

  • Yellow Pages

  • Local Chamber of Commerce directories

Local directories often allow searching without account creation and can be very effective for business numbers.

6. Use Messaging Apps

Some messaging apps like WhatsApp or Telegram allow you to enter a phone number and see if it’s registered with that account. You don’t need to create an account with the number in question — just enter it in your existing app’s contacts and see if the profile shows up.

What If You Still Can’t Find the Number’s Owner?

Sometimes, even after trying these methods, you won’t get clear answers. Some numbers might be:

  • Private or blocked numbers

  • Newly issued numbers with no public data

  • Temporary or burner phones

  • Spoofed numbers faking another identity

If you still want to dig deeper:

  • You can consider paid services, but be cautious and read reviews.

  • Contact your phone carrier — some may help you identify harassing or scam callers.

  • Report suspicious numbers to consumer protection agencies or forums to warn others.
